一種網(wǎng)頁加載的方法、裝置及終端的制作方法
【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及移動(dòng)通訊領(lǐng)域,特別是涉及一種網(wǎng)頁加載的方法、裝置及終端。
【背景技術(shù)】
[0002]目前智能終端在瀏覽顯示網(wǎng)頁時(shí),一般情況下都是邊加載邊顯示,但這種模式在網(wǎng)絡(luò)信號(hào)不佳或者網(wǎng)絡(luò)連接阻塞的時(shí)候,終端會(huì)出現(xiàn)多次逐點(diǎn)加載和頻繁刷新的情況,從而造成終端電量的損耗。
【發(fā)明內(nèi)容】
[0003]本發(fā)明提供了一種網(wǎng)頁加載的方法、裝置及終端,用以解決現(xiàn)有技術(shù)在網(wǎng)絡(luò)信號(hào)不佳或者網(wǎng)絡(luò)連接阻塞的時(shí),由于終端的多次逐點(diǎn)加載和頻繁刷新而造成電量浪費(fèi)的問題。
[0004]本發(fā)明一方面提供了一種網(wǎng)頁加載的方法,該方法包括:
[0005]監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),當(dāng)監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,否則暗屏。
[0006]優(yōu)選地,所述監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),當(dāng)監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,否則暗屏的步驟具體包括:
[0007]監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),當(dāng)監(jiān)測在預(yù)定的時(shí)間間隔內(nèi)接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,當(dāng)在所述預(yù)定的時(shí)間間隔內(nèi)接收到的網(wǎng)頁數(shù)據(jù)沒有達(dá)到預(yù)定數(shù)值量時(shí),進(jìn)行暗屏。
[0008]優(yōu)選地,所述時(shí)間間隔為10-100mS。
[0009]優(yōu)選地,所述預(yù)定數(shù)值量為整個(gè)網(wǎng)頁數(shù)據(jù)流量的20% -100%。
[0010]優(yōu)選地,該方法還包括:當(dāng)接收網(wǎng)頁數(shù)據(jù)的接收時(shí)間超過預(yù)設(shè)的最大接收時(shí)間,且沒有接收到預(yù)定數(shù)值量的網(wǎng)頁數(shù)據(jù)時(shí),停止網(wǎng)頁數(shù)據(jù)接收。
[0011]本發(fā)明另一方面還提供了一種網(wǎng)頁加載的裝置,該裝置包括:
[0012]監(jiān)測單元,用于監(jiān)測接收到的網(wǎng)頁數(shù)據(jù);
[0013]處理單元,用于當(dāng)所述監(jiān)測單元監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,否則暗屏。
[0014]優(yōu)選地,所述處理單元進(jìn)一步包括:判斷模塊、顯示模塊和暗屏模塊;
[0015]所述判斷模塊,用于判斷在預(yù)定的時(shí)間間隔內(nèi)所述監(jiān)測單元監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)是否達(dá)到預(yù)定數(shù)值量,如果是,觸發(fā)所述顯示模塊,否則觸發(fā)所述暗屏模塊;
[0016]所述顯示模塊,用于對所述監(jiān)測單元監(jiān)測到的網(wǎng)頁數(shù)據(jù)進(jìn)行顯示;
[0017]所述暗屏模塊,用于使屏幕暗屏。
[0018]優(yōu)選地,所述預(yù)定數(shù)值量為整個(gè)網(wǎng)頁數(shù)據(jù)流量的20% -100%。
[0019]優(yōu)選地,該裝置還包括:
[0020]停止接收單元,用于當(dāng)接收時(shí)間超過預(yù)設(shè)的最大接收時(shí)間,且沒有接收到預(yù)定數(shù)值量的網(wǎng)頁數(shù)據(jù)時(shí),停止網(wǎng)頁數(shù)據(jù)接收。
[0021 ] 本發(fā)明再一方面還提供了一種終端,該終端包括上述任意一種所述的裝置。
[0022]本發(fā)明有益效果如下:
[0023]本發(fā)明通過實(shí)時(shí)監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),并只有在接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,才對接收到網(wǎng)頁數(shù)據(jù)顯示,在沒有達(dá)到預(yù)定數(shù)值量時(shí),進(jìn)行暗屏,從而避免了由于終端多次逐點(diǎn)加載和頻繁刷新而造成電量浪費(fèi)的問題。
【附圖說明】
[0024]通過閱讀下文優(yōu)選實(shí)施方式的詳細(xì)描述,各種其他的優(yōu)點(diǎn)和益處對于本領(lǐng)域普通技術(shù)人員將變得清楚明了。附圖僅用于示出優(yōu)選實(shí)施方式的目的,而并不認(rèn)為是對本發(fā)明的限制。而且在整個(gè)附圖中,用相同的參考符號(hào)表示相同的部件。在附圖中:
[0025]圖1是本發(fā)明實(shí)施例中一種網(wǎng)頁加載的方法的流程圖;
[0026]圖2是本發(fā)明實(shí)施例中另一種網(wǎng)頁加載的方法的流程圖;
[0027]圖3是本發(fā)明實(shí)施例中一種網(wǎng)頁加載的裝置的結(jié)構(gòu)示意圖;
[0028]圖4是本發(fā)明實(shí)施例中另一種網(wǎng)頁加載的裝置的結(jié)構(gòu)示意圖。
【具體實(shí)施方式】
[0029]下面將參照附圖更詳細(xì)地描述本公開的示例性實(shí)施例。雖然附圖中顯示了本公開的示例性實(shí)施例,然而應(yīng)當(dāng)理解,可以以各種形式實(shí)現(xiàn)本公開而不應(yīng)被這里闡述的實(shí)施例所限制。相反,提供這些實(shí)施例是為了能夠更透徹地理解本公開,并且能夠?qū)⒈竟_的范圍完整的傳達(dá)給本領(lǐng)域的技術(shù)人員。
[0030]為了解決現(xiàn)有技術(shù)中由于終端多次逐點(diǎn)加載和頻繁刷新而造成電量浪費(fèi)的問題,本發(fā)明提供了一種網(wǎng)頁加載的方法、裝置及終端,以下結(jié)合附圖以及具體實(shí)施例,對本發(fā)明進(jìn)行進(jìn)一步詳細(xì)說明。應(yīng)當(dāng)理解,此處所描述的具體實(shí)施例僅僅用以解釋本發(fā)明,并不限定本發(fā)明。
[0031]方法實(shí)施例:
[0032]本發(fā)明實(shí)施例提供了一種網(wǎng)頁加載的方法,參見圖1,該方法包括:
[0033]S101、監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),當(dāng)監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,進(jìn)入步驟S102,否則進(jìn)入步驟S103 ;
[0034]S102、對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示;
[0035]S103、暗屏。
[0036]本發(fā)明在網(wǎng)絡(luò)信號(hào)不佳或者網(wǎng)絡(luò)連接阻塞時(shí),只有在監(jiān)測接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量時(shí),才對新接收到的網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,否則暗屏(即屏幕變黑,進(jìn)入不顯示的省電模式),從而有效解決了現(xiàn)有技術(shù)中由于終端的多次逐點(diǎn)加載和頻繁刷新而造成電量浪費(fèi)的問題。
[0037]本發(fā)明實(shí)施例中的所述預(yù)定數(shù)值量為整個(gè)網(wǎng)頁數(shù)據(jù)流量的20% -100%。設(shè)置的預(yù)定數(shù)值量越大,省電量也越大。
[0038]本發(fā)明實(shí)施例還提供了另一種優(yōu)選的實(shí)施例,具體為:
[0039]監(jiān)測接收到的網(wǎng)頁數(shù)據(jù),當(dāng)監(jiān)測在預(yù)定的時(shí)間間隔內(nèi)接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量后,對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,當(dāng)在所述預(yù)定的時(shí)間間隔內(nèi)接收到的網(wǎng)頁數(shù)據(jù)沒有達(dá)到預(yù)定數(shù)值量時(shí),進(jìn)行暗屏。
[0040]即在預(yù)定的時(shí)間間隔內(nèi),如果監(jiān)測到接收到的網(wǎng)頁數(shù)據(jù)達(dá)到預(yù)定數(shù)值量,則對接收到網(wǎng)頁數(shù)據(jù)進(jìn)行顯示,否則進(jìn)行暗屏。
[0041]本發(fā)明實(shí)施例中的所述時(shí)間間隔為lO-lOOms,當(dāng)然本領(lǐng)域的技術(shù)人員也可以根據(jù)實(shí)際需要設(shè)置其他的時(shí)間間隔。
[0042]本發(fā)明實(shí)施例還可根據(jù)接收網(wǎng)頁數(shù)據(jù)的時(shí)間設(shè)置階梯的時(shí)間間隔,例如,在剛打開網(wǎng)頁時(shí),由于終端要建立與服務(wù)器之間的連接,所以開始時(shí)的網(wǎng)頁數(shù)據(jù)的傳輸可能會(huì)相對較慢,所以可以依次設(shè)置時(shí)間間隔為50ms、40ms、30ms、20ms或1ms等。
[0043]具體應(yīng)用時(shí),用戶可以自行設(shè)置并隨時(shí)調(diào)整預(yù)定數(shù)值量和時(shí)間間隔。
[0044]本發(fā)明實(shí)施例的所述方法還可以包括:
[0045]當(dāng)接收網(wǎng)頁數(shù)據(jù)的接收時(shí)間超過預(yù)設(shè)的最大接收時(shí)間,且沒有接收到預(yù)定數(shù)值量的網(wǎng)頁數(shù)據(jù)時(shí),停止網(wǎng)頁數(shù)據(jù)接收。